ROLE OVERVIEW

We are looking for a lawyer to provide day-to-day coverage of the Goldman Sachs ETF Accelerator business. The ideal candidate will have general regulatory and/or investment funds experience, ideally including exchange traded funds (ETFs). The role will be based in either London or Paris, and will involve advising on the regulation, establishment, management, governance and marketing of ETFs (including equity, debt, and other asset class funds), outsourcing arrangements and ETF trading matters. The lawyer will support senior stakeholders across business and control-side teams with all aspects of this new business, including identifying legal and reputational risks, managing external counsel, negotiating agreements, participating on firm committees, and developing policies, procedures, and other governance materials. Given the fundamental developments in the regulations globally applicable to the firm’s businesses, a key component of the role will also include contributing to the analysis of, and formulation of strategic responses to, shifting legal and regulatory frameworks.

This is a role within the GS EMEA Global Banking & Markets Public legal team, and will sit within the firm’s EMEA Equities legal coverage. You will work closely with the Goldman Sachs ETF Accelerator business, as well as with multiple other stakeholders, including other lawyers across the legal division, compliance, internal audit and operations. As a global financial institution, Goldman Sachs provides the opportunity to work with colleagues in multiple locations across the globe, including Europe, the U.S. and Asia.

SKILLS, EXPERIENCE AND QUALIFICATIONS

  • At least 3 years post qualification experience in a law firm or in-house, covering general regulatory and/or investment funds, with experience advising on ETFs preferable but not essential
  • Qualification as a lawyer, preferably in the UK, Ireland or Luxembourg
  • Experience advising listed equity and/or fixed income investing and trading for funds, and/or the application of the UCITS Directive, AIFMD and MiFID to investment funds, with a working knowledge of the listing requirements for funds in major European jurisdictions helpful but not essential
  • Dynamic and pro-active approach, with an intellectual curiosity that will enable you to develop within the role and effectively identify legal issues and/or risks
  • Team oriented, with the ability to work within a collegiate environment with multiple stakeholders across different locations
